SOFTWARE ON DEMAND
Writing software on demand is an interesting alternative to projects based on services of Human Resources lease. Software on demand is aimed at satisfying specific and individual needs of our clients. Software on demand projects include one or more of the stages listed below:
-
Analysis of expectations,
-
Designing system architecture,
-
Prototype creation,
-
Software implementation,
-
Testing,
-
Implementation,
-
Documentation,
-
Training,
-
Post-implementation support,
-
Support services.
IT CONSULTANCY
The aim of IT consultancy is providing our clients a competitive advantage by applying best solutions connected with management, planning, designing, implementation and using IT systems.
An IT management consultancy project can include the following functional areas:
-
Sourcing - The analysis of services costs and levels structure, provided by external and internal sources. Cost optimization assessment as well as possibilities of internal services improvement through introducing internal changes, screening suppliers, contract negotiations etc.
-
Value Management – Formalization of tools and process essential to estimation future value of the company as well as introducing financial discipline in IT.
-
Transformation – Transforming information as well as operational actions aiming at business target achievements. Organization support and management during changes of company value improvement.
